TMS320F2802x Piccolo DSC的ePWM模块详解

需积分: 41 109 下载量 39 浏览量 更新于2024-08-06 收藏 24.27MB PDF 举报
"本文介绍了TMS320F2802x Piccolo系列DSP中的ePWM模块及其子模块和信号连接情况,详细阐述了各部分的功能和用途。" TMS320F2802x Piccolo系列是Texas Instruments(TI)生产的一种数字信号控制器(DSP),该系列芯片内置了ePWM模块,用于生成精确的脉宽调制(PWM)信号。ePWM模块是许多工业应用中的关键组件,如电机控制、电源管理以及信号发生等。 1. **PWM 输出信号** (EPWMxA 和 EPWMxB):这些信号是ePWM模块的核心输出,它们可以通过GPIO接口传输到器件外部,用于驱动负载或与外部电路交互。用户可以根据需求配置PWM输出的占空比和频率。 2. **触发区信号** (TZ1 到 TZ6):这些输入信号用于检测外部故障情况。例如,TZ1到TZ3是异步输入,TZ4与EQEP1错误信号相连,TZ5与系统时钟失效逻辑相连,TZ6则与CPU的EMUSTOP输出关联。这些信号可以配置为触发特定的响应机制,以确保系统的安全运行。 3. **时基同步输入/输出** (EPWMxSYNCI 和 EPWMxSYNCO):这些信号用于实现多个ePWM模块之间的同步,形成菊花链结构。时基同步输入和输出仅在ePWM1模块可用,且其同步输出信号与eCAP1的SYNCI连接,增强了系统的时间协调能力。 4. **ADC 开始转换信号** (EPWMxSOCA 和 EPWMxSOCB):每个ePWM模块可触发ADC转换,通过事件触发器子模块配置由哪个事件启动转换,以满足不同采样和转换的需求。 5. **比较器输出信号** (COMPxOUT):比较器模块的输出可以与触发区信号组合,产生数字比较事件,提供更灵活的信号处理功能。 6. **外设总线**:这是一个32位宽的总线,支持16位和32位写操作,用于访问ePWM模块的寄存器文件,进行配置和控制。 此外,资源中还提到了TMS320F2802x系列DSP的一些基本特性,如时钟和系统控制。时钟系统是芯片运行的关键,包括外设模块的时钟使能/禁能、低速外设时钟预分频器、OSC和PLL模块,以及低功率模式和CPU看门狗模块等功能。这些特性共同确保了系统在各种工作条件下的稳定性和效率。 ePWM模块在TMS320F2802x Piccolo系列DSP中扮演着重要角色,其丰富的信号接口和控制功能使得该芯片能适应复杂的应用场景,并提供了强大的实时处理能力。